What is Peppermint Oil Good For?

Peppermint oil is renowned for its antispasmodic properties, containing active compounds that work by relaxing gastrointestinal smooth muscles, providing relief from various types of spasms and cramps in the body.

Its ability to target and soothe muscle contractions makes it particularly beneficial for individuals experiencing abdominal cramps and those seeking relief from symptoms of conditions like irritable bowel syndrome (IBS).

Potential Side Effects of Peppermint Oil

Though rare, like with any medicine, taking peppermint oil can cause certain side effects. These include: 

  • Indigestion
  • Heartburn
  • Itching around the anus
